Each year Metropolitan State University of Denver publishes an Annual Security Report (ASR) that is required by a federal law, commonly referred to as the Clery Act, that contains policy statements and crime statistics for MSU Denver. Three candidates for dean of the School of Hospitality will visit Metropolitan State University of Denver next week to share their vision for the role. The search committee invites Roadrunners to attend the following open forums to meet the finalists, ask questions and share feedback. Virtual attendance is encouraged for those who cannot be on campus.
